The Processing Journey of Soybean Oil – Crude to Refined

The creation of soybean oil is a intricate procedure, transforming unrefined oil into the widely-used product we see . It begins with the extraction of oil from the soybean plant using a solvent method , yielding a dark crude oil. This first oil is then subjected to degumming to discard phosphatides and other impurities. Following degumming, refining removes acidic compounds , often through soda ash treatment. The subsequent bleaching stage employs clay to decolorize the oil, removing color . Finally, scent removal , typically achieved through hot air distillation, gets rid of undesirable smells and aroma, resulting in a light and odorless refined soybean oil, prepared for use .
